Subject: Re: [PATCH] staging: android: Remove ion device tree bindings from the TODO

On Sat, Aug 17, 2019 at 05:37:58PM -0400, Donald Yandt wrote:
> This patch removes the todo for the ion chunk and
> carveout device tree bindings.
>
> Signed-off-by: Donald Yandt <donald.yandt@gmail.com>
> ---
> drivers/staging/android/TODO | 2 --
> 1 file changed, 2 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/staging/android/TODO b/drivers/staging/android/TODO
> index fbf015cc6..767dd98fd 100644
> --- a/drivers/staging/android/TODO
> +++ b/drivers/staging/android/TODO
> @@ -6,8 +6,6 @@ TODO:
>
>
> ion/
> - - Add dt-bindings for remaining heaps (chunk and carveout heaps). This would
> - involve putting appropriate bindings in a memory node for Ion to find.
> - Split /dev/ion up into multiple nodes (e.g. /dev/ion/heap0)
> - Better test framework (integration with VGEM was suggested)
>
This is already done? Do you have a pointer to the git commit id(s)
that did it?
thanks,
greg k-h
